Pre-Installation Checklist: Plan Like a Pro Before you start any work, confirm the size, layout, and placement goals for your outdoor structure. Measure the area where the pergola will sit, then map how it will align with doors, walkways, and garden paths. Check nearby trees, gutters, install pergola and roof overhangs to ensure adequate clearance and airflow. If you’re aiming for shade coverage over a dining set, plan your orientation so the seating area receives the most useful coverage throughout the day. Next, review site conditions that can affect performance and longevity. Look for uneven ground, soft soil, underground irrigation lines, and existing hardscape that could interfere with footings. Decide whether the structure will be attached to a house or stand independently, since this choice changes the foundation and fastening approach. Finally, gather specifications for the kit components, including beam sizes, post spacing, hardware types, and any included instructions, so you’re not improvising mid-project. Foundation & Site Prep Checklist: Start with Solid Support A strong foundation is the difference between a pergola that looks great and one that stays stable. Prepare the ground by leveling the installation zone and removing rocks, roots, and debris. If the design requires concrete footings, dig holes to match the Pergola assembly recommended depth and post locations, then verify the spacing with a tape measure and string lines. Compact the base material and confirm that post centers are square so the frame won’t twist during. Once the base is ready, dry-fit components to confirm alignment before securing anything permanently. Use a level and measuring tools to ensure each post is plumb and each cross member will land where expected. If you’re anchoring into concrete, select compatible anchors rated for outdoor use, and ensure you drill clean, accurate holes. Allow curing time for any concrete before you proceed with overhead sections, since rushing this stage can lead to misalignment and uneven load distribution. Assembly Checklist: Verify Fit, Follow Hardware, and Keep It Straight When assembling, start by organizing hardware and sorting parts by size and function. Lay out beams and braces in a logical sequence, then refer to the component list to avoid missing fasteners. Begin with the main frame, fastening posts and beams according to the instructions, and re-check squareness at each step. If something looks off, pause and adjust early rather than forcing parts together, because tension can distort the entire structure. As you move to overhead components, confirm that connections are secure and consistent across all sides. Tighten fasteners in stages, alternating between ends to keep alignment even. Apply protective finishes or sealants on cut ends and contact points where metal may be exposed to moisture. For added stability, install diagonal braces if your kit includes them, and make sure all bolts are tightened to the correct level without stripping. serviceKitchen Remodel Cost in NJ: Budgeting Tips from Isaacandson
What Drives the Cost of a Kitchen Renovation in New Jersey The price of a kitchen refresh or full renovation in New Jersey can vary widely because kitchens involve several major cost categories that stack up quickly. Cabinets, countertops, flooring, plumbing, electrical work, and installation labor all contribute to the final budget, and even small changes can kitchen remodel cost NJ affect multiple line items. Many homeowners underestimate how much design choices influence cost, especially when upgrading materials or expanding the scope to include layout changes. Understanding these drivers helps you plan realistic expectations before you compare contractor proposals. Local conditions also play a role in the overall spend. Labor rates, disposal and hauling requirements, and how permits are handled can affect project totals across different parts of the state. If your home has older wiring, outdated plumbing, or limited ventilation, you may need additional work to bring systems up to code and support modern appliances. For example, installing a new range hood or relocating a sink can trigger electrical and plumbing adjustments that raise both material and labor costs. Typical Budget Ranges and Cost Components Homeowners Should Expect When you review estimates, it helps to break the renovation down into recognizable components rather than relying on one broad number. Cabinetry is often the largest controllable line item, with options ranging from stock and semi-custom to fully custom builds. Countertop material is another major home improvement contractor NJ factor, since stone, engineered surfaces, and premium laminate each sit at different price points and require different installation methods. Flooring, backsplash, and lighting also add up, especially when you include underlayment, tile setting, or custom trim details. Beyond materials, installation and project management strongly influence totals. If the renovation includes demolition, you may see additional costs for debris removal, subfloor repairs, drywall patching, and surface preparation. Plumbing changes—like moving a dishwasher location or updating supply lines—can add labor hours and parts. Electrical work is similar: adding recessed lighting, new circuits, or upgraded outlets can require inspection and careful wiring to support your cooking and small-appliance load. How to Reduce Costs Without Cutting Quality One effective approach is to prioritize high-impact upgrades while keeping other elements stable. Many homeowners save money by keeping their cabinet footprint and focusing on refreshed finishes, new doors, better hardware, and improved interior organization. A strong layout can still feel brand-new with updated lighting, a more functional pantry system, and a backsplash that ties the room together. If you’re determined to change the look, working with a design that leverages your existing plumbing and electrical placement can reduce the need for complex rerouting. Another cost-control method is to plan selections early so your contractor can price accurately. Waiting until late in the process can lead to rushed ordering, price changes, or schedule disruptions that increase labor costs. It also helps to consider phased upgrades when full replacement isn’t necessary—for example, installing new countertops and lighting first, then scheduling flooring and cabinet refinishing later. Ask your about value-engineering options, such as durable materials that mimic premium looks or alternative cabinet styles that meet the same storage goals.
